CC攻击即Challenge Collapsar,是一种分布式拒绝服务攻击(DDoS),通过大量请求消耗目标服务器资源。
服务器遭遇的CC攻击,全称为Challenge Collapsar攻击,是一种分布式拒绝服务(DDoS)攻击方式,这种攻击通过大量请求目标服务器上的资源,导致服务器资源耗尽,无法对正常用户进行响应,从而实现攻击的目的,以下是一些常见的CC攻击类型和相关技术介绍:
直接攻击
这是最直观的攻击方式,攻击者通过控制大量的僵尸网络(Botnet)直接向目标服务器发送大量的HTTP请求,这些请求通常是GET或POST请求,旨在消耗服务器的带宽资源,由于请求量巨大,服务器可能无法处理所有的请求,导致服务缓慢甚至崩溃。
代理攻击
在这种攻击模式中,攻击者利用代理服务器发起攻击,他们首先会寻找开放代理服务器,然后通过这些代理服务器向目标发送请求,这样,目标服务器看到的是来自不同IP地址的请求,难以追踪到实际的攻击源。
反射攻击
反射攻击是一种更为高级的CC攻击方式,攻击者发送带有目标服务器地址的小请求到具有放大效果的服务器(如DNS、NTP、SNMP服务器等),这些服务器会返回比原始请求大得多的响应,导致目标服务器被海量的响应数据包淹没。
随机头部攻击
在这类攻击中,攻击者会使用随机生成的或者无效的HTTP头部字段来发起请求,服务器为了解析这些异常的请求头,需要消耗更多的CPU资源,从而影响服务器的性能。
慢速攻击
慢速攻击通常涉及发送大量需要长时间才能完成的请求,例如使用慢速读取一个大文件,这种方式不会引起高流量,但会使连接保持较长时间,耗费服务器的处理能力。
多向量攻击
多向量攻击结合了上述多种攻击手段,从多个维度同时对目标服务器发起攻击,这种复合型攻击往往难以防御,因为它不仅仅针对一个点,而是多点同时施压。
防御措施
面对CC攻击,服务器管理员可以采取以下防御措施:
1、引入CDN服务:内容分发网络(CDN)可以帮助分散流量,减轻服务器压力。
2、配置Web应用防火墙(WAF):WAF可以帮助识别并阻止恶意流量。
3、限流和封禁策略:限制单个IP在一定时间内的请求次数,超出阈值则进行封禁。
4、使用负载均衡:分散到不同的服务器上,避免单点过载。
5、优化资源使用:确保服务器硬件资源得到充分利用,减少瓶颈。
6、建立应急响应计划:一旦发生攻击,能够快速采取措施应对。
相关问题与解答:
Q1: CC攻击和DDoS攻击有什么区别?
A1: CC攻击是DDoS攻击的一种形式,专注于通过模拟大量用户请求特定资源来使网站或服务不可用,而DDoS攻击是一个更广泛的概念,包括各种方法来阻碍访问服务。
Q2: 如何检测服务器是否遭受了CC攻击?
A2: 可以通过监控工具来检测异常流量模式,比如流量突然激增、来自单一IP的高频率请求等异常行为,许多安全解决方案提供专门的功能来检测和警告CC攻击。
Q3: 什么是僵尸网络(Botnet),它与CC攻击有什么关系?
A3: 僵尸网络是由受感染的计算机组成的网络,这些计算机可以被黑客远程控制,它们常被用于发起DDoS或CC攻击,因为黑客可以利用这些机器发起大量同步请求。
Q4: 为什么有些CC攻击难以防御?
A4: 某些CC攻击难以防御的原因是它们采用了复杂的策略,比如使用代理、慢速攻击或多向量攻击,这些方法可以绕过传统的防御机制,使得攻击更难被发现和阻止。
原创文章,作者:酷盾叔,如若转载,请注明出处:https://www.kdun.com/ask/210340.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复